Trish Miller is the CEO of Swemkids, a nonprofit organization that provides underprivileged children with access to swimming lessons and water safety education. Trish's personal experience of nearly drowning while in college shaped her career and passion for teaching children to swim and stay safe in and around the water.
Trish's passion for swimming and water safety education extends beyond her work at Swemkids. She is a frequent speaker and advocate for drowning prevention, and has been recognized for her contributions to the field with several awards and honors. In her free time, Trish enjoys swimming, hiking, and spending time with her family.
